Water Quality Analysis: Definition and Significance
Water quality analysis involves comprehensive testing and evaluation of water components and parameters. It directly impacts drinking water safety, agricultural irrigation, industrial processes, and ecological balance. Through rigorous analysis, experts can detect harmful substances, verify compliance with regulatory standards, and implement corrective measures to ensure water safety and resource protection.
